DIY Face Mask with Filter Pocket and Nose Wire | Glasses Wearer Friendly | No Sewing Machine

Hi! Today we’ll be making a DIY Face mask with Filter pocket and nose wire. Usually, when people with glasses wear face masks, their glasses either slips or makes the wearer uncomfortable. Today’s tutorial we’ll make a face mask that is glasses wearer friendly.

What you’ll need:

  • Needle and thread
  • Scissors
  • Clip
  • Safety Pin
  • 36x25cm Fabric
  • 14x18cm Fabric
  • Elastics

Step-by-step procedure:

STEP 1

Prepare your fabric.

 Fold it in half and sew the bottom using a backstitch.

STEP 2

Prepare a triangular pattern.

Measure 6cm at the top and 5.5 cm at the right side.

Place it on the corner of all four sides and mark it.

Sew the corners with a backstitch.

Cut the corners, leave 1cm (or less) allowance from the stitch.

STEP 3

Flip the fabric to the right side, then iron.

Fold the top and bottom, iron every fold.

Sew the top and bottom using a backstitch.

Unfold then turn to the back and iron.

STEP 4

Prepare the second fabric.

Make two small folds on the bottom of the unhemmed part.

Sew using backstitch.

Turn it and place it vertically on the first fabric.

Make a small fold at the top.

Sew the top edge, leave no space.

Hold it in place using a clip and use the invisible stitch.

Fold the bottom.

Place the nose wire on the fold and measure it.

This will hold the nose wire later on.

Sew with a backstitch.

Then insert the nose wire.

Step 5

Fold the top and bottom again and turn to the side.

Make two small folds.

This will hold the elastics later on.

Hold it in place using a clip, then sew with a backstitch.

Repeat this step on the other side.

STEP 6

Unfold the top right corner a little and stitch it just below the small fold.

Repeat this step on all sides then unfold.

STEP 7

Prepare the elastics.

Put a small safety pin on one end of the elastic and insert it in the fold at the side.

Repeat this step for the other side.

And you’re done!
